Ciao a tutti faccio una domanda banale per molti ma per me niubbo no.
Dovrei lanciare una serie di comandi da terminale tramite uno script .sh , e quello che vorrei ottenere alla fine dell'esecuzione del comando o dello script è lasciare aperta la finestra del terminale.
Ho provato dal terminale a impostare Modifica - Preferenze del profilo - Titolo e comando - Quando il comando termina: "Mantieni aperto il terminale" ma alla fine del comando mi esce una barra gialla sopra la finestra "Il processo figlio si è concluso normalmente con lo stato 1" - >Riavvia.
Chiedo se esiste un codice da inserire nello script per lasciare il terminale aperto baypassando le impostazioni del terminale.

Grazie come sempre per l'interessamento.

NB: So che si dovrebbe aprire il terminale e da li lanciare sh nomescript.sh , e so anche che così facendo non si chiuderebbe il termine dello script ma io vorrei lanciarlo come luncher direttamente dal Desktop ... non so se ho reso l'idea

chiesto 28 Nov '14, 17:05

MicheleMarinozzi's gravatar image

MicheleMarin...
20138

modificato 29 Nov '14, 19:11

anonimo01's gravatar image

anonimo01
(sospeso)

Neanche un suggerimento ? :(

(28 Nov '14, 19:26) MicheleMarin... MicheleMarinozzi's gravatar image

@michelemarinozzi: non usare le risposte, usa i commenti. Che versione di Ubuntu usi?

(28 Nov '14, 21:45) enzotib ♦♦ enzotib's gravatar image

hai ragione scusa ... e che non sono pratico neanche con i forum xd . sto provando Ubuntu 9.0.4

(28 Nov '14, 23:16) MicheleMarin... MicheleMarinozzi's gravatar image

@michelemarinozzi: Ubuntu 9.04 è fuori supporto da un pezzo, aggiorna ad una versione più recente.
Comunque, una possibile risposta al quesito potrebbe essere: metti un comando 'read answer' alla fine dello script.

(29 Nov '14, 07:18) enzotib ♦♦ enzotib's gravatar image
(29 Nov '14, 07:33) enzoge enzoge's gravatar image

@ilgallinetta: sì, c'è caso e caso: il funzionamento della shell non è sostanzialmente cambiato da tempo immemore a questa parte, per cui è difficile dire "non so se con la 9.04 funzionava così".

(29 Nov '14, 13:10) enzotib ♦♦ enzotib's gravatar image

@enzotib: lo immaginavo! Ma ritengo sarebbe stata da chiudere per attualizzarla su una versione in corso. Però è solo una mia oppinione, che non fa testo, tanto più che ancora non ho capito il perché, quando la chiusura è capitata a me.

(29 Nov '14, 14:07) enzoge enzoge's gravatar image

@michelemarinozzi: non cambiare il titolo mettendo risolto, questa è una pratica che si usa nei forum, e questo non è un forum. Nel caso ci sia una risposta corretta, allora puoi accettarla, e questo segnala che il problema è risolto. In questo caso non c'è alcuna risposta, solo commenti.

(29 Nov '14, 17:55) enzotib ♦♦ enzotib's gravatar image

OK pensavo fosse una cosa semplice per voi ma giustamente qualcun'altro potrebbe averne bisogno e non sempre c'è gente pronta a rispondere.

Premetto e sottolineo che sono molto molto niubbo quindi non chiedete a me se avete dubbi perchè potrei non riuscire a rispondervi. Uso Ubuntu e company da meno di 1 mese.

1: si crea uno script con editor di testo e si salva come nomescript.sh es: Script per settare il txpower di una AWUSO36H USB


ifconfig wlan0 down iw reg set BO iwconfig wkan0 txpower 30 ifconfig wlan0 up


Si salva il file sul Desktop (o dove si vuole) come ad esempio txpowerwifi.sh

2: tx destro crea nuovo lanciatore

Tipo = Applicazione Nome = TxPowerWiFi (o quello che si vuole) Comando = xterm -hold -e "cd Desktop && sh nomescript.sh" ------> NOTA Commento = Setta il txpower della scheda Wireless a 30 Confermare con OK NOTA: le virgolette DEVONO esserci

Ora si avrà il lanciatore per eseguire direttamente lo script ed impedire al terminale di chiudersi dopo la fine del Comando.

Spero di essere stato chiaro, utile e di no aver fatto errori nel scrivere velocemente . Ciao

(30 Nov '14, 01:14) Michele Mari... Michele%20Marinozzi's gravatar image

Mi scuso ma non so come si fa per riportare a capo una frase e nella risposta vengono tutte attaccate. Spero che non vi crei confusione XD

(30 Nov '14, 01:51) Michele Mari... Michele%20Marinozzi's gravatar image

eee lo so che la 9.04 è preistorica rispetto alla 14... attuale ma ho avuto dei problemi e non riuscivo ad aggiornarla in quanto mi dava dei link di aggiornamento vecchi. Bho comunque avrei dovuto spulciare in qualche guida per riaggiornare il tutto e forse avrei addirittura fatto prima a scaricarne una gia aggiornata xd. Vi ringrazio comunque per i suggerimenti anche se avevo risolto diversamente usando xterminal con un lanciatore modificato :) Bye and Thanx!

OK pensavo fosse una cosa semplice per voi ma giustamente qualcun'altro potrebbe averne bisogno e non sempre c'è gente pronta a rispondere.

Premetto e sottolineo che sono molto molto niubbo quindi non chiedete a me se avete dubbi perchè potrei non riuscire a rispondervi. Uso Ubuntu e company da meno di 1 mese.

1: si crea uno script con editor di testo e si salva come nomescript.sh es: Script per settare il txpower di una AWUSO36H USB

ifconfig wlan0 down iw reg set BO iwconfig wkan0 txpower 30 ifconfig wlan0 up

Si salva il file sul Desktop (o dove si vuole) come ad esempio txpowerwifi.sh

2: tx destro crea nuovo lanciatore

Tipo = Applicazione Nome = TxPowerWiFi (o quello che si vuole) Comando = xterm -hold -e "cd Desktop && sh nomescript.sh" ------> NOTA Commento = Setta il txpower della scheda Wireless a 30 Confermare con OK NOTA: le virgolette DEVONO esserci

Ora si avrà il lanciatore per eseguire direttamente lo script ed impedire al terminale di chiudersi dopo la fine del Comando.

Spero di essere stato chiaro, utile e di no aver fatto errori nel scrivere velocemente . Ciao

coll. permanente

ha risposto 29 Nov '14, 17:40

MicheleMarinozzi's gravatar image

MicheleMarin...
20138

modificato 30 Nov '14, 06:56

enzoge's gravatar image

enzoge
4.7k253987

@MicheleMarin...: mi sono permesso di convertire il tuo commento in risposta, così se ritieni di farlo, puoi modificarla aggiungendo altri dettagli e accettarla. In questo modo potrà tornare utile anche ad altri con lo stesso problema.

Per gli altri problemi di aggiornamento a cui hai accennato, puoi formulare altre domande; una domanda ogni problema.

(29 Nov '14, 18:22) enzoge enzoge's gravatar image

@MicheleMarin spiega dettagliatamente come hai fatto, integra la tua risposta con le istruzioni, che potrebbe essere utile anche ad altri utenti, ciao

(29 Nov '14, 19:10) anonimo01 anonimo01's gravatar image

@MicheleMarin: visto che hai detto di aver risolto, per agevolarti ho commutato il tuo commento, ma per favore fallo diventare una risposta completa e degna di tale nome, completandola come ti ho chiasto, prima io e poi @stani. Accettare quella risposta come hai fatto tu, non ha senso.

(29 Nov '14, 19:30) enzoge enzoge's gravatar image
La tua risposta
abilita/disabilita anteprima

Segui questa domanda

Via email:

Una volta eseguito l'accesso potrai iscriverti a tutti gli aggiornamenti qui

Via RSS:

Risposte

Risposte e commenti

Basi di markdown

  • *corsivo* o __corsivo__
  • **grassetto** o __grassetto__
  • collegamento:[testo](http://url.com/ "titolo")
  • immagine?![alt testo](/path/img.jpg "titolo")
  • elenco numerato: 1. Foo 2. Bar
  • per aggiungere un'interruzione di riga, aggiungi due spazi a fine riga e premi «Invio»
  • è supportato anche semplice HTML

Tag:

×139

domanda posta: 28 Nov '14, 17:05

domanda visualizzata: 1,048 volte

ultimo aggiornamento: 30 Nov '14, 06:57

Chiedi è un servizio di supporto gestito da Ubuntu-it. Contattaci!

powered by OSQAPostgreSQL database
Ubuntu e Canonical sono marchi registrati da Canonical Ltd.